Pakistan: Expanding the Military Counteroffensive
Jun 11, 2009 | 23:23 GMT
AAMIR QURESHI/AFP/Getty Images
Summary
As the Pakistani military tries to finish its counteroffensive in the Swat Valley, it realizes it must move quickly from Swat to Waziristan to crush the jihadist threat. The army is off to a rocky start in its conflicts with local tribes, which underscores the difficulties the army faces in its attempt to reclaim Waziristan. The ongoing effort will bear considerable scrutiny as the military attempts to adapt what it learned from the Swat campaign and tailor its efforts to the local political and tribal landscape.
